Streamer, sometimes rapper, and friend-of-Drake BenDaDonnn went viral this week after his 2021 mugshot with his birth name surfaced.
A social media post sharing sharing a 2021 mugshot of the streamer, with his government name and date of birth, was shared on X last weekend, quickly garnering over eight million impressions. Responders quickly took note of BenDaDonnn's unusual name, Benius Beard, and some began to clown him.
The views and jokes got BenDaDonnn's attention, and he responded during a recent stream.
Ben hit back at the jokes about his mugshot and real name by asking, "Who the fuck cares?"
"People want your name to be 'Sam,' 'Mike,' 'Samantha,' 'Karen,' 'James,'" he continued. "What the fuck, gang? I don't want my name to be like y'alls. Is that okay?"
Ben added that the person who shared his mugshot was attempting to "troll" him but unintentionally "turnt" up the streamer's visibility. He went on to scroll through messages from those who joked about his name, including one by an X user named Anastasia, who had replied to the original viral post.
Ben called her "chopped," even though she was given a "pretty name" like the Disney princess.
Per court documents seen by Complex, BenDaDonn, real name Benius Martaize Beard, was arrested in November, 2021 for carrying a concealed firearm through Fort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port. He said, according to the affidavit in the case, that he "forgot the gun was in [his] bag." Florida prosecutors abandoned the case two months later.
The mugshot has been hiding in plain sight for years: Ben posted it to his own Instagram page shortly after his arrest, with his caption, as well as other comments, rallying for him to be released.
In August of this year, video surfaced of the actual event: Ben being confronted by authorities at the airport's TSA checkpoint after his gun was discovered.
